Mohammad Kazem Al-Sadeq is the Iranian Ambassador to Iraq, representing Iran's interests in its neighboring country. His diplomatic efforts are crucial in maintaining the political and economic ties between Iran and Iraq, especially in the context of regional stability and cooperation. His presence in recent discussions at the Iraqi Parliament underscores the importance of Iranian-Iraqi relations amidst current geopolitical tensions.
